Что такое парсинг данных простыми словами

Парсинг данных – это процесс извлечения нужной информации из различных источников с использованием специального программного обеспечения.

В наше время объемы данных, доступных в интернете, становятся все больше и больше. Парсинг данных становится все более востребованным инструментом для автоматического сбора и анализа нужной информации.

Программа для парсинга данных обычно работает по следующему принципу: сначала выбирается источник данных, затем определяется, какая информация нам нужна из этого источника. Далее происходит процесс скачивания данных и их обработка. В результате получается структурированная информация, которую можно использовать для различных целей – от создания базы данных до проведения аналитических исследований.

Парсинг данных используется во многих сферах, начиная от интернет-маркетинга и аналитики, до научных исследований и предсказательного моделирования. Благодаря этому инструменту возможно автоматизировать процесс сбора и анализа данных, что значительно упрощает работу и экономит время.

Основы парсинга данных

Парсинг данных – это процесс сбора информации с веб-страниц или других источников данных с целью анализа или дальнейшего использования. При парсинге данные достаются из структурированных форматов, таких как HTML, XML или JSON.

Для парсинга данных иногда используются специальные инструменты – парсеры, которые помогают автоматизировать процесс. Они позволяют получать и обрабатывать нужные данные с веб-страниц или других источников.

Основные шаги при парсинге данных:

  1. Выбор и загрузка веб-страницы или иного источника данных.
  2. Анализ структуры данных, обычно в формате HTML, XML или JSON.
  3. Извлечение нужных данных с использованием различных методов, таких как поиск по тегам или атрибутам.
  4. Обработка и сохранение данных в нужном формате для последующего использования.

Парсинг данных может использоваться в различных сферах, например, веб-скрапинге для сбора информации о товарах или ценах с интернет-магазинов, в анализе данных для извлечения статистической информации или в обработке текстов для выделения ключевой информации.

Однако, при использовании парсинга данных необходимо учитывать правовые и этические аспекты. Некоторые сайты запрещают скрапинг и могут принимать меры против его использования. Для парсинга данных также необходимо соблюдать авторские права и личную информацию.

В целом, парсинг данных является мощным инструментом для сбора и анализа информации, но его использование должно быть осознанным и соблюдать правила и ограничения.

Парсинг данных: определение и применение

Парсинг данных — это процесс извлечения информации из структурированных или полуструктурированных источников данных. Он позволяет автоматически обрабатывать большие объемы информации, избавляя от необходимости ручного ввода данных.

Структурированные данные представляют собой информацию, организованную по определенным правилам в формате, который можно легко понять и обработать. Например, таблица с данными в базе данных или электронной таблице.

Полуструктурированные данные представляют собой информацию, не имеющую определенной схемы организации, но содержащую некоторую структуру. Например, HTML-страница с информацией о товарах на интернет-магазине.

Парсинг данных может использоваться в различных сферах, таких как:

  • Веб-скрапинг: извлечение данных с веб-страниц, например, цен на товары, описания или отзывы;
  • Анализ данных: обработка больших объемов информации для выделения важных показателей или трендов;
  • Автоматическое заполнение форм: автоматическое ввод данных из одной системы в другую, например, при миграции данных из одной базы данных в другую;
  • Мониторинг цен: отслеживание изменений цен на товары у конкурентов;
  • Машинное обучение: использование данных для обучения моделей и автоматического принятия решений.

Для парсинга данных используются специальные программы или библиотеки, которые помогают собирать и обработать информацию. Они могут работать с различными форматами данных, такими как HTML, XML, JSON, CSV и другими.

Важно отметить, что парсинг данных должен выполняться в соответствии с правилами и законодательством, чтобы не нарушать права на интеллектуальную собственность или приватность данных.

Процесс парсинга данных

Парсинг данных — это процесс, в ходе которого информация из структурированного источника преобразуется в удобный для использования формат. Такой процесс необходим для автоматического получения данных со внешних ресурсов, таких как веб-страницы или базы данных.

Процесс парсинга данных можно разделить на несколько этапов:

  1. Загрузка данных. В первую очередь, требуется получить исходные данные либо из внешнего источника, либо из локального хранилища. Например, при парсинге веб-страницы данные загружаются с сервера с использованием HTTP-запроса.
  2. Анализ данных. Полученные данные обрабатываются для определения их структуры и формата. Это может включать в себя поиск определенных тегов, атрибутов, текстовых значений и других элементов данных.
  3. Извлечение данных. После анализа данных, необходимо извлечь нужные значения и сохранить их в удобном формате. Например, при парсинге веб-страницы нужно извлечь текстовые данные, изображения, ссылки и другие элементы.
  4. Обработка данных. Полученные данные могут потребовать дополнительной обработки, например, преобразования в другой формат, фильтрации, сортировки или объединения с другими данными.
  5. Хранение или использование данных. Наконец, полученные данные можно сохранить в базе данных, файле или использовать для дальнейшего анализа, отображения на веб-странице или других целей.

Процесс парсинга данных часто используется для автоматизации сбора информации из различных источников, обработки данных и создания на их основе новых приложений или сервисов. Он позволяет значительно упростить и ускорить работу с большим объемом данных, а также повысить точность получаемых результатов.

Однако при парсинге данных необходимо учитывать возможные ограничения или требования владельца источника данных, такие как правила использования, ограничения на скорость запросов или запрет на парсинг.

Вопрос-ответ

Зачем нужен парсинг данных?

Парсинг данных позволяет извлекать нужную информацию из различных источников, независимо от их формата. Это полезно, например, для автоматизации процесса сбора данных, анализа информации или создания приложений, которые используют данные из разных источников.

Как работает парсинг данных?

Парсинг данных основан на анализе структуры и синтаксиса исходных данных. Для процесса парсинга используются специальные программы, которые считывают данные и интерпретируют их, чтобы извлечь нужную информацию и преобразовать ее в удобный формат.

Какие данные можно парсить?

С помощью парсинга можно обрабатывать различные типы данных. Например, текстовые данные (например, новостные статьи, блоги), структурированные данные (например, таблицы Excel, базы данных), а также данные из интернета (например, HTML страницы, RSS-ленты).

Какие инструменты могут использоваться для парсинга данных?

Для парсинга данных можно использовать различные инструменты и технологии. Например, веб-скрейпинг (использование библиотек, таких как BeautifulSoup или Scrapy), регулярные выражения для извлечения информации из текстовых данных, специальные языки программирования (например, Python, Java) или готовые приложения и платформы для парсинга данных.

Какими навыками нужно обладать для парсинга данных?

Для успешного парсинга данных полезными навыками являются знание основ программирования, понимание структуры данных и синтаксиса их источника, умение работать с инструментами и технологиями для парсинга (например, веб-скрейпинг, регулярные выражения) и анализа данных. Также важно иметь навыки работы с различными форматами данных (например, HTML, CSV, JSON).

Оцените статью
AlfaCasting